The Verdict: Which is Better?
When placing Sicilian Orange Marmalade and Round Wheat Crackers side-by-side, the nutritional differences become quite clear. Both products cater to specific dietary needs, but picking the right one depends on whether you are prioritizing weight loss, muscle gain, or clean eating.
For calorie-conscious consumers, Sicilian Orange Marmalade is the clear winner. With 236 fewer calories per 100g than its competitor, it allows for more volume while keeping your energy intake in check.
However, watch out for the sugar content. Sicilian Orange Marmalade contains significantly more sugar (61.5g) compared to the milder Round Wheat Crackers (6.67g). If you are monitoring your insulin levels or trying to cut down on sweets, Round Wheat Crackers is undeniably the healthier pick.
